Cover Story: Flexible transparent conductors are the soul in the research and development of novel flexible and printable optoelectrical components and devices for energy applications. The adoption of emerging coatings that possess high conductivity, high transmittance, robust mechanical integrity, and superior chemical stability is crucial. Typically, energy harvesters have to endure adverse environments outdoors. Research concerning the outdoor durability and reliability of flexible transparent conducting coatings enables in-depth understanding of the degradation behaviors and mechanisms, helping toward better component and device designs and reducing the risk of failures. One of the biggest challenges is linking the indoor and outdoor weathering tests for the coatings/substrate system. View this paper
